Stores nearby Sharjah - United Arab Emirates

Tatweer Tiqani Technology

Approximately 1.98 km away
Address: Sharjah - United Arab Emirates

Al Hudhud General Trading LLC

Approximately 1.99 km away
Address: Bu Tina - Sharjah - United Arab Emirates